Crafted from lustrous jamawar, the pishwas showcases traditional weaving techniques enriched with metallic thread highlights. The chatta patti work combines jewel-tone fabrics in precise geometric arrangements, bordered with ornate gota. Sequins are scattered across the surface, catching light with every movement. The lehnga layer beneath adds volume and contrast, while the organza dupatta’s sequin spray and embellished edges complete the look.
